Nuvei (Nasdaq: NVEI) (TSX: NVEI) is the Canadian fintech company accelerating the business of clients around the world. Nuvei's modular, flexible and scalable technology allows leading companies to accept next-gen payments, offer all payout options and benefit from card issuing, banking, risk and fraud management services. Connecting businesses to their customers in more than 200 markets, with local acquiring in 45+ markets, 150 currencies and more than 600 alternative payment methods, Nuvei provides the technology and insights for customers and partners to succeed locally and globally with one integration. Responsibilities: The Strategic Advisory group is one of the most experienced teams in the industry, and has been involved in some of the largest, most complex M&A transactions in recent years. Our global team focuses on a diverse set of industries, including financial institutions, technology, media & telecommunications, energy transition, infrastructure, power & utilities, industrials, consumer, healthcare, and real estate. Senior Analysts / Junior Associates within Advisory would be responsible for the following: Evaluating, structuring, and recommending financial and strategic alternatives, including the analysis of mergers, acquisitions, and other strategic combinations, asset sales, and divestures. Leading the day-to-day execution of transactions, including due diligence, valuation analysis, and the negotiating of contracts and other agreements; work with senior management and coordinate associate / analyst work and materials. Analyzing financial data and developments in financial markets important to the business of PJT Partners. Conducting research of targeted industries for investment purposes. Performing valuation analysis of prospective investment opportunities under consideration, including the assessment of financial risks. Comparing a company's financial data with other companies of the same industry, size, and location to the forecast of industry trends. Designing and developing quantitative models to assess the economic performance of targeted companies. Preparing written analysis and evaluations of investment opportunities for use by PJT Partners management and review by clients. Participating in both internal and external client meetings, negotiation of contracts and other agreements, and due diligence sessions. The ideal candidate will possess interest in and extensive knowledge of the diverse sub-sectors within the Financial Services industry, as this role will be specifically within PJT's Financial Institutions Group in our Strategic Advisory Group.
